IHS Towers Sells Rwanda Operations to Paradigm Tower Ventures

SHARE THIS ARTICLE

IHS Towers, the operating entity of London-based IHS Holding Limited (NYSE: IHS), has agreed to sell 100 percent of IHS Rwanda including its approximately 1,465 towers to Paradigm Tower Ventures. The terms of the transaction reflect an enterprise value of $274.5 million, implying a transaction multiple of 8.3x adjusted EBITDA after leases. The transaction is subject to customary closing conditions, including government and regulatory approvals, and is expected to close in the second half of 2025.

At the end of 1Q25, IHS Towers reported a portfolio of 39,212 towers across eight countries in Africa and Latin America. Paradigm Tower Ventures is a telecom infrastructure company based in London. It was established as a subsidiary of Paradigm Infrastructure, a firm specializing in the development and operation of shared communications infrastructure across Sub-Saharan Africa.

“Rwanda represents an exciting market with high demand for shared wireless infrastructure,” comments Stephen Harris, Co-founder, Paradigm Tower Ventures. “The Paradigm team is very much looking forward to building a strong customer focused business providing high quality and secure infrastructure to mobile network operators.”
